Anthony,
Your web page provides alot of motivation. I'm close to the sandblast stage. Did you do all of your blasting in one step? Approx. how many hours were required to blast the frame?

Default Re: 1972 LT-1 Convertible - Full body off restoration in Progress - Pictures (jims73)

Hi Jim, It took me about 3-4 hours with a pretty powerfull compressor. I did it in the morning on a saturday and painted it that afternoon, I didn't want it to sit very long without any paint on it. I didn't use any primer, just a Satin Chassis Black automotive paint. The results were excellent! Best of luck with your project
